Home Demolition Service in Essex County, NJ

Home demolition services involve the careful removal of entire structures or specific sections of a property, such as garages, sheds, or additions. These projects typically include tearing down outdated or damaged buildings, preparing sites for new construction, or clearing space for landscaping. Property owners should understand the scope of work involved, including the need for proper planning, permits, and site cleanup, to ensure a smooth and efficient process. Clarifying the extent of demolition required helps homeowners plan for any additional construction or renovation activities that may follow.

Before requesting home demolition services, property owners often want to know about the process's safety considerations, the types of structures that can be demolished, and any potential impact on neighboring properties. It's also important to consider the presence of utilities, such as gas, water, or electrical lines, that may need to be disconnected or managed during demolition. Understanding these factors helps ensure the project proceeds without unexpected delays or complications, making it easier to coordinate subsequent construction or landscaping efforts.

Common Home Demolition Service Jobs

Residential home demolition - safe removal of entire houses or structures on residential properties.

Garage and shed demolition - clearing out garages, sheds, or other outbuildings efficiently.

Interior demolition - removing interior walls, fixtures, and non-structural elements for remodeling.

Partial demolition - selectively demolishing specific sections of a property to prepare for renovations.

Foundation demolition - tearing down old foundations to make way for new construction or upgrades.

Commercial building demolition - complete or partial removal of commercial structures for redevelopment.

Home Demolition Service Questions

What types of structures can be demolished? Home demolition services typically include houses, garages, sheds, and other residential structures.

Is a permit required for demolition? Yes, permits are usually needed to ensure the work complies with local regulations and safety standards.

What should property owners do before demolition? It is important to remove personal belongings and disconnect utilities prior to the demolition process.

How is debris managed after demolition? Debris is typically cleared and disposed of according to local waste management guidelines to keep the site clean.
